titleOfInvention |
Developing device, developing method, image forming apparatus, and image forming method |
abstract |
PROBLEM TO BE SOLVED: To provide a developing device and a developing method that greatly suppress the occurrence of fog and can contribute to the formation of a high-quality electrophotographic image even when used in any environment of high temperature and high humidity and low temperature and low humidity. . When the coverage X1 with the silica fine particles on the toner surface determined by ESCA is 40.0 to 75.0 area%, and the theoretical coverage with the silica fine particles is X2, (Equation 1) Diffusion index = X1 / X2 And a urethane resin surface layer having a partial structure derived from a reaction between a compound represented by Formula 1 and a compound represented by Structural Formula 1 and a polyisocyanate in which the diffusion index represented by (Formula 2) satisfies the diffusion index ≧ −0.0042 × X1 + 0.62. A developing device having a developer carrier. [Selection] Figure 1 |
